This is the translation of German airflied war diary. This base was located in France in 1944.

“During the day intense enemy reconnaissance activity . At about 22:00 very intense enemy reconnaissance activity in own and neighbor area. There have been about 20-30 aircraft passing our Horst (airport) in different height several times and they have been also taken under fire by AA unit. It was reported that one aircraft dropped 2 red ballons, they drifted in eastern direction".

Did someone know what these red balloons were .

-Weather balloon dropped by a reco plane over a well defended German air Base ?
- An unknow (for me) allied tactic or system (pyrotechnics like flares) ?

-Red balls of fire in an other term Foo Fighters ?
